Видео: Что такое улей Metastore?
2024 Автор: Lynn Donovan | [email protected]. Последнее изменение: 2023-12-15 23:52
Метастор центральный репозиторий Apache Метаданные улья . Он хранит метаданные для Улей таблицы (например, их схема и расположение) и разделы в реляционной базе данных. Он предоставляет клиенту доступ к этой информации с помощью метастор сервисный API. Услуга, предоставляющая метастор доступ к другим Apache Улей Сервисы.
Впоследствии можно также спросить, какое хранилище метастазов используется по умолчанию для улья?
База данных Дерби - это хранилище метаданных по умолчанию для Hive который поддерживает только одного пользователя, поэтому вы можете открыть только одну оболочку.
Точно так же в чем разница между локальным и удаленным Metastore? В сравнение с Местный режим, есть одно преимущество использования Удаленный режим, то есть Удаленный режиму не требуется, чтобы администратор делился информацией для входа в JDBC для метастор базы данных вместе с каждым пользователем Hive, но местный режим делает.
Кроме того, где находится улей Metastore?
По умолчанию расположение склада - file: /// user / улей / склад, и мы также можем использовать улей -сайт. xml для локального или удаленного метастор . Когда мы используем драйвер JDBC MySQL, мы загружаем Jconnector (драйвер JDBC MySQL), помещаем его в $ HIVE_HOME / lib и помещаем улей -сайт.
Почему Metastore не хранится в HDFS?
Так что метастор использует либо традиционную реляционную базу данных (например, MySQL, Oracle), либо файловую систему (например, локальную, NFS, AFS) и не HDFS . В результате операторы HiveQL, которые обращаются только к метаданные объекты выполняются с очень низкой задержкой. Однако Hive должен явно поддерживать согласованность между метаданные и данные.
Рекомендуемые:
Что такое w3c, что такое Whatwg?
Рабочая группа по технологиям веб-гипертекстовых приложений (WHATWG) - это сообщество людей, заинтересованных в развитии HTML и связанных с ним технологий. WHATWG была основана в 2004 году представителями Apple Inc., Mozilla Foundation и Opera Software, ведущих поставщиков веб-браузеров
Что такое процесс в операционной системе, что такое поток в операционной системе?
Проще говоря, процесс - это исполняемая программа. Один или несколько потоков выполняются в контексте процесса. Поток - это основная единица, которой операционная система выделяет время процессора. Пул потоков в основном используется для уменьшения количества потоков приложений и обеспечения управления рабочими потоками
Что такое персональный компьютер Что такое аббревиатура?
ПК - это аббревиатура персонального компьютера
Что такое эвристика репрезентативности Что такое эвристика доступности?
Эвристика доступности - это мысленный ярлык, который помогает нам принять решение на основе того, насколько легко что-то вспомнить. Эвристика репрезентативности - это мысленный ярлык, который помогает нам принять решение, сравнивая информацию с нашими мысленными прототипами
Нужен ли Presto улей?
Поддерживаются следующие форматы файлов: Text, SequenceFile, RCFile, ORC и Parquet. Кроме того, требуется удаленное хранилище метаданных Hive. Локальный или встроенный режим не поддерживается. Presto не использует MapReduce и поэтому требует только HDFS